Pragmatic Play

Founded in 2015, Pragmatic Play is one of the fastest growing online casino game providers in the world. This Malta-based gaming company is a relatively newcomer to the online casino market, but has already built a solid reputation in the European market. In the last year, it has introduced a new live casino game, expanded its portfolio, and a sportsbook product.

Pragmatic Play offers more than a hundred HTML5 casino games. These include classic slots, jackpot games, and table games. These are available for play on desktop and mobile devices. The company is licensed in several jurisdictions.

While Pragmatic Play has a diverse selection of games, it is primarily known for its online slots. Its games are certified by independent bodies, and are regularly audited for fairness. Its proprietary bonus platform, Enhance ™, offers tournaments, free round bonuses, and unique prize drops.

Pragmatic Play also provides live dealer games. The company has a state-of-the-art studio in Bucharest, Romania, which hosts 43 tables. The games are delivered in full HD resolution through 4K cameras. The company has a strict anti-fraud policy and stores all personal information on secure servers.

The company has more than a hundred employees, with most working in management positions. Anna Yakovleva is the owner of the company. Her vice presidents are Mani Chagtai and Lena Yasir. Yossi Barzely is the director for sales.

The company has received numerous industry awards, including EGR B2B Awards’ Software Rising Star and Innovation in Slot Provision. It was shortlisted for Game of the Year in 2017.
